Police Dash Cams and Their Use in Ohio DUI Cases
How Do Police Dashboard Cameras Work? As technology continues to improve, the use of video cameras in dashboard cameras and body cameras by police has increased dramatically. These videos are now a crucial part of a DUI case. Are Police Dash Cameras Always On? Dashboard-mounted cameras are continuously running.
